自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(10)
  • 收藏
  • 关注

原创 2025年CNSP国际会议技术前瞻

2025年计算机网络与信号处理国际会议(CNSP 2025)将聚焦前沿技术,涵盖网络架构优化、信号处理算法、人工智能融合等方向。CNSP 2025将探讨6G网络、量子通信及边缘计算。6G技术预计实现亚毫秒级延迟,而边缘计算可降低云端依赖。例如,基于命名数据网络(NDN)的架构优化可能成为热点。自适应滤波、压缩感知与神经网络结合的算法是重点。会议可能展示基于Transformer的语音增强模型,或实时信号去噪的轻量化方案。例如,基于格的加密算法可能成为替代RSA的候选方案。

2025-10-13 06:02:12 285

原创 流式事件与块响应接口设计全解析

流式事件与块响应接口设计在现代分布式系统中具有重要意义,尤其在实时数据处理、大规模并发请求和高性能计算场景下。例如,时间窗口或计数窗口将事件流划分为块,缓冲后批量提交。设计时需考虑事件的有序性、容错机制以及背压控制(Backpressure)策略,避免系统过载。块响应接口将数据分块传输,每个块作为独立单元处理。适用于大规模数据分片传输或分批处理场景,如文件上传、批量数据导入。设计需关注分块策略、块完整性校验和异步处理机制。块大小需根据网络条件和业务需求动态调整,同时确保块顺序和幂等性处理。

2025-10-13 06:01:28 203

原创 栈与队列:数据结构核心解析

栈和队列是两种基础且重要的线性数据结构,广泛应用于计算机科学领域。栈遵循后进先出(LIFO)原则,队列遵循先进先出(FIFO)原则。本文将详细解析两者的特性、实现方式及典型应用场景。队列是一种允许在一端(队尾)插入、另一端(队首)删除的线性表。插入操作称为“入队”(Enqueue),删除操作称为“出队”(Dequeue)。栈是一种操作受限的线性表,仅允许在表的一端(栈顶)进行插入和删除操作。插入操作称为“压栈”(Push),删除操作称为“弹栈”(Pop)。

2025-10-13 06:00:44 177

原创 EpollOneshot:多线程I/O的精准触发机制

的一个特殊事件类型,专为解决多线程环境下事件重复触发问题而设计。该标志确保事件仅被一个线程处理一次,避免竞争条件。是高效处理大量文件描述符事件的核心机制之一。在Linux高并发网络编程中,

2025-10-13 05:59:59 325

原创 Nginx+Spring Cloud高可用架构实战

在现代分布式系统中,生产环境的高可用性、可扩展性和可观测性至关重要。以下是一个基于Nginx、Spring Cloud、Redis、MySQL和ELFK(Elasticsearch + Logstash + Filebeat + Kibana)的完整部署方案。Spring Cloud组件包括Eureka服务注册中心、Spring Cloud Gateway和微服务实例。Nginx作为统一入口,处理SSL终止、静态资源分发和负载均衡。

2025-10-13 05:59:16 227

原创 **WasmGC:探索WebAssembly的垃圾回收机制**随着WebAssembly(Wasm)的日益普及,如。

传统的Wasm主要面向数值计算密集型任务,缺乏对高级语言(如Java、C#)垃圾回收(GC)的原生支持。WasmGC通过引入垃圾回收机制,使Wasm能够更高效地支持托管语言,减少手动内存管理的负担。WasmGC通过引入垃圾回收机制,使Wasm能够更高效地支持托管语言,减少手动内存管理的负担。WasmGC的核心目标是为托管语言提供更自然的编译目标,避免通过模拟GC带来的性能开销。WasmGC的核心目标是为托管语言提供更自然的编译目标,避免通过模拟GC带来的性能开销。

2025-10-12 23:34:44 544

原创 **SLAM技术:探索现代定位与地图构建的前沿**=======================在现代计算机科技领域,SLA。

SLAM的核心问题是在没有先验知识的环境中,通过传感器数据同时估计设备的位置和构建环境地图。SLAM的核心问题是在没有先验知识的环境中,通过传感器数据同时估计设备的位置和构建环境地图。传感器类型多样,包括激光雷达(LiDAR)、视觉相机(单目、双目、RGB-D)以及惯性测量单元(IMU)。不同传感器组合衍生出多种SLAM方案,如视觉SLAM(VSLAM)和激光SLAM。传感器类型多样,包括激光雷达(LiDAR)、视觉相机(单目、双目、RGB-D)以及惯性测量单元(IMU)。

2025-10-12 23:34:03 493

原创 前端界面不会在浏览器上显示。

前端界面在浏览器中不显示的问题可能由多种因素引起,包括HTML结构错误、CSS样式问题、JavaScript错误或资源加载失败。以下是一些常见原因及其解决方案。前端界面在浏览器中不显示的问题可能由多种因素引起,包括HTML结构错误、CSS样式问题、JavaScript错误或资源加载失败。外部资源(如CSS、JavaScript文件或图片)加载失败可能导致页面显示异常。外部资源(如CSS、JavaScript文件或图片)加载失败可能导致页面显示异常。JavaScript代码中的错误可能导致页面渲染中断。

2025-10-12 23:33:22 404

原创 【C++实战(57)】C++20新特性实战:解锁C++编程新姿势。

C++20 是继 C++17 之后的又一重大更新,引入了多项新特性,包括模块化编程、协程、概念约束、范围库等。这些特性显著提升了代码的可读性、性能和开发效率。以下将重点介绍几个核心特性及其实际应用。模块化编程是 C++20 的核心特性之一,旨在替代传统的头文件包含机制,解决编译速度慢和宏污染问题。协程允许函数在特定位置挂起和恢复,简化了异步编程的复杂性。协程允许函数在特定位置挂起和恢复,简化了异步编程的复杂性。关键字导入,避免了重复编译。

2025-10-12 23:32:40 137

原创 代码随想录 199.二叉树的右视图。

右视图的本质是每一层的最右侧节点。因此,可以通过层序遍历(BFS)或深度优先遍历(DFS)的方式,记录每一层的最后一个节点。因此,可以通过层序遍历(BFS)或深度优先遍历(DFS)的方式,记录每一层的最后一个节点。这里采用递归方式,优先访问右子树,并记录每一层首次访问的节点(即右视图节点)。这里采用递归方式,优先访问右子树,并记录每一层首次访问的节点(即右视图节点)。通过队列实现,每次处理一层的节点,并将该层的最后一个节点加入结果列表。通过队列实现,每次处理一层的节点,并将该层的最后一个节点加入结果列表。

2025-10-12 23:31:59 350

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除